It's a little hard to articulate, but SoM doesn't really put much design or gameplay emphasis on "place." There's not really much reward for exploration and, in my opinion, Mordor doesn't feel tremendously like a real, lived-in locale. It's the area the game has the most room for improvement, for sure.
I don't mean this lack of "place" as additional criticism, though. I actually mean the opposite. You're so focused on killing orcs and gaining intel and slotting runes and just generally being a badass that I didn't even really consider that there's no mountains or forests. It just.... isn't what this game is, if that makes sense. It doesn't draw attention to location.
